IP查询
查询
你查询的IP:[123.103.128.139] 地理位置:日本
最新查询
210.2.183.157
123.101.171.191
202.70.231.73
124.128.235.75
117.80.0.78
222.125.22.231
124.200.200.230
124.249.231.139
166.111.73.95
123.103.128.139
202.127.12.221
220.232.64.230
210.14.128.52
218.192.25.38
202.122.154.102
202.148.96.74
210.15.11.38
116.244.135.39
116.216.59.81
121.58.144.183
114.28.122.87
119.16.139.27
119.254.219.248
210.22.35.225
221.14.187.232
117.74.128.116
203.92.160.100
119.18.224.211
120.48.63.215
120.136.128.96
59.191.240.18